Thanks for the bug report.  Can you please try building
Emacs without optimization, and generating a backtrace for that?
Assuming that the exception is in XPutPixel, it'd be helpful
to know the values of x, y, etc. for that call to XPutPixel.

Also, is the .jpg.psd file in question something that you can
share with us, e.g., by attaching it in followup email?
